Solana, Aptos Upgrade to Fight Quantum Threats
Quantum computers could rewrite the rules of cryptography, threatening every blockchain. Solana and Aptos are taking the first steps to guard against that future.
What Happened
Developers on Solana and Aptos began testing quantum‑resistant cryptographic algorithms designed to prevent forged transactions and wallet theft once quantum machines become powerful enough to crack current hash functions.
Why It Matters for Bitcoin
Bitcoin’s security relies on the same hash algorithms that could be broken by a sufficiently advanced quantum computer. While Bitcoin’s network is currently secure, the industry’s pivot signals that the entire ecosystem is preparing for a post‑quantum reality. Early adoption by major chains may influence Bitcoin’s upgrade path and investor confidence.
